PHYSICAL CONFRONTATION IN KHASHURI

Date: 2013-02-06
District: Khashuri , Khashuri
Incident Category: Rallies Demanding Resignation of officials, Violent

2013-02-06
On February 6, Majoritarian MP of Khashuri Valeri Gelashvili and Gamgebeli Giorgi Beraia presented Bano Gelashvili as a trustee of Surami territorial unit to the local population. His candidacy was not supported by part f the population, expressing a protest over dismissal of former trustee, Davit Garadzinski. A physical clash between supporters and opponents of Vano Gelashvili ensued. Vakhtang Grigalashvili and Kakha Tabatadze also engaged in a fight against each other....

CHANGE OF GAMGEBELI IN KHASHURI

Date: 2012-12-12
District: Khashuri , Khashuri
Incident Category: Change of Gamgebeli/Mayor, Dismissal by Sakrebulo

2012-12-12
On December 12, Khashuri Gamgebeli Roin Makharoblidze (UNM) submitted a resignation letter later accepted at Sakrebulo meeting. With majority of votes, Giorgi Beraia was appointed Acting Gamgebeli. Sakrebulo members state that Giorgi Beraia has not been affiliated to any party and has never pursued political activities. They also state that Gamgebeli was not subjected to any pressure; however, he had no right to maintain his office following the parliamentary elections....
